THIRST (2009) is a bold and sensual reimagining of the vampire mythos from visionary Korean director Park Chan-wook (OLDBOY, THE HANDMAIDEN). This genre-defying film blends horror, romance, and dark comedy in a visually stunning tale of desire, faith, and moral conflict.

Acclaimed actor Song Kang-ho (PARASITE, THE HOST) stars as Sang-hyun, a devoted priest who becomes infected with vampirism during a failed medical experiment. As his thirst for blood grows, so does his struggle with forbidden passion and the breakdown of his spiritual convictions. THIRST explores the duality of human nature with Park's signature style—elegant cinematography, shocking twists, and haunting emotion.
